The Montana State University Bobcats faced a challenging game against the Grand Canyon University Antelopes on February 21, 2026. The final score was a disappointing 7-1 in favor of the Antelopes at the CU Boulder Rec Center Ice Rink in Colorado.

The Bobcats struggled to keep up with the Antelopes, who came out strong and maintained a high level of aggression throughout the game. The Antelopes dominated the rink with a staggering 64 shots compared to the Bobcats’ 19.

The Antelopes also had a more effective powerplay, scoring 1 out of 3 attempts, while the Bobcats failed to capitalize on their 2 powerplay opportunities.

Goalkeeping was another area where the Antelopes had the upper hand. Their goalie, Annika Olson, managed to save 18 out of 19 shots. On the other hand, the Bobcats’ goalie, Emma Carlson, faced a barrage of 64 shots and was able to save 57.

The star of the game was undoubtedly the Antelopes’ #12, Jennae Szucs, who scored a hat trick. The only goal for the Bobcats was scored by #20, Marin Snyder.
